From b7e225dc7a40c9ae1d8c5df7ed78c6909216b7d6 Mon Sep 17 00:00:00 2001 From: Arthur Egberink Date: Mon, 18 Sep 2006 11:14:10 +0000 Subject: [PATCH] CONN#755 svn path=/Customer/trunk/; revision=13040 --- CONN/Once/conn4612to3.sql | 26 ++++++++++++++++++++++++++ 1 file changed, 26 insertions(+) diff --git a/CONN/Once/conn4612to3.sql b/CONN/Once/conn4612to3.sql index 0953cecb7..9e0ed40be 100644 --- a/CONN/Once/conn4612to3.sql +++ b/CONN/Once/conn4612to3.sql @@ -97,7 +97,33 @@ INSERT INTO fac_usrtab COMMIT; +--CONN#755 +create table conn_perslid_verplichting +(prs_perslid_key number(10)); + +create table conn_perslid_verwijder +(prs_perslid_key number(10)); + + +insert into conn_perslid_verplichting (prs_perslid_key) +select distinct(prs_perslid_key) from prs_v_verplichting_all; + + +insert into conn_perslid_verwijder (prs_perslid_key) + select prs_perslid_key from prs_perslid p + where exists ( + select prs_srtperslid_key from prs_srtperslid sp where prs_srtperslid_key in (40593, 779, 2257, 15124, 14885, 18258, 13901, 17195, 40485, 46945, 60022, 40700, 40618, 62966, 33441, 41151, 41101, 40530, 33546, 40369, 33542, 40467) + and p.prs_srtperslid_key = sp.prs_srtperslid_key) + and not exists (select distinct prs_perslid_key from conn_perslid_verplichting pa where pa.prs_perslid_key = p.prs_perslid_key); + + +update prs_perslid set prs_perslid_verwijder = sysdate where prs_perslid_key in ( + select prs_perslid_key from conn_perslid_verwijder); + +drop table conn_perslid_verplichting; + +drop table conn_perslid_verwijder; PROMPT Nu volgt de (her)definitie van de klantspecifieke zaken. SPOOL OFF